selftests/seccomp: Remove the need for HAVE_ARCH_TRACEHOOK
Some architectures do not implement PTRACE_GETREGSET nor PTRACE_SETREGSET (required by HAVE_ARCH_TRACEHOOK) but only implement PTRACE_GETREGS and PTRACE_SETREGS (e.g. User-mode Linux). This improve seccomp selftest portability for architectures without HAVE_ARCH_TRACEHOOK support by defining a new trigger HAVE_GETREGS. For now, this is only enabled for i386 and x86_64 architectures. This is required to be able to run this tests on User-mode Linux.
